Explicación de la API del perfil de Instagram: Todo lo que necesitas saber

DMA

Nuestra solución se basa en la Ley de Mercados Digitales. Los perfiles de usuario nunca se almacenan ni se extraen, y nuestra API se centra exclusivamente en permitir la interoperabilidad de la mensajería. Los clientes deben cumplir las condiciones de cada proveedor.

En Instagram API  cambia las reglas del juego para los editores de software CRM, ATS e iPaaS. En un mundo digital en el que las conversaciones en tiempo real impulsan la participación, disponer de un acceso fiable a Instagram messaging es un gran valor añadido. Pero aquí está el truco: el ecosistema oficial de API de Instagram está fragmentado, limitado y a menudo incompleto. Ahí es donde entra en juego la API unificada de Unipile.

Con una única integración, no solo tendrás acceso a la mensajería de Instagram, sino también a LinkedIn, WhatsApp, Gmail, Outlook, Google Calendar, etc. Piensa en ello como una pasarela inteligente para cada conversación que tus usuarios necesiten gestionar.

Nota: Unipile es no es un Meta Partnery todo uso debe respetar las normas de Meta.

 

¿Qué es la API de perfiles de Instagram?

hero TELEGRAM api

La API de perfiles de Instagram es la interfaz oficial de Meta que permite a los desarrolladores acceder y gestionar los datos de perfil de las cuentas de empresas y creadores. A través de esta API, las aplicaciones pueden recuperar información como el nombre de usuario, la foto de perfil, la biografía, la URL del sitio web, la categoría de negocio y el recuento de seguidores.

Forma parte del ecosistema Instagram Graph API, diseñado para proporcionar un acceso estructurado y basado en permisos para casos de uso profesional como análisis, publicación y gestión de cuentas. Esto la convierte en la forma segura y compatible de integrar datos de perfiles de Instagram en productos de software.

Integración API que sincroniza los mensajes de Instagram con una plataforma SaaS

Casos clave para los editores de software

  • Plataformas CRM: Enriquece automáticamente los clientes potenciales con biografías de Instagram y presencia social.

  • Software ATS: Mejore los perfiles de los candidatos con datos de Instagram en tiempo real.

  • Herramientas de divulgación: Personalice los mensajes en función de las señales sociales públicas.

Desafíos de la API oficial de Instagram

Limitaciones de la Graph API

Meta's API gráfica de Instagram es robusto, pero viene con limitaciones importantes que lo hacen poco práctico para muchos editores de software, sobre todo los que quieren actuar con rapidez. Aunque permite acceder a datos sobre perfiles y compromisos, las barreras de entrada son altas y a menudo desalentadoras.

Para utilizar la API oficial de perfiles de Instagram, tu aplicación debe:

  • Someterse a la verificación empresarial
    Meta exige que todas las aplicaciones estén vinculadas a una cuenta de empresa verificada. Este paso implica presentar la documentación, esperar la validación y, potencialmente, volver a presentar la solicitud si algo no está claro. Puede llevar días o incluso semanas.

  • Utilizar la integración de inicio de sesión de Facebook
    El acceso a los datos del perfil de Instagram solo se concede si el usuario ha vinculado su cuenta Instagram Business o Creator a una página de Facebook. Esta dependencia del ecosistema de Facebook introduce complejidad y limita la compatibilidad con cuentas personales o no comerciales.

  • Cumplir límites estrictos de tarifas
    Meta impone umbrales de uso estrictos. Si tu aplicación hace demasiadas peticiones demasiado rápido, el acceso puede ser estrangulado o suspendido temporalmente. Esto puede limitar seriamente la capacidad de sincronizar o supervisar perfiles en tiempo real, especialmente a gran escala.

  • Superar auditorías de conformidad periódicas
    Las aplicaciones aprobadas siguen estando sujetas a revisiones periódicas. Meta comprueba el uso adecuado de los datos, el cumplimiento de las normas de privacidad y la alineación general con las políticas de su plataforma. Esto crea incertidumbre permanente para desarrolladores que sólo quieren enviar funciones, no navegar por la burocracia.

¿El resultado? Una potente API encerrada tras una fortaleza de requisitos que no están diseñadas para la agilidad o las necesidades de crecimiento modernas.

Por qué luchan la mayoría de los equipos SaaS

Startups, empresas de SaaS de rápido crecimiento y equipos de desarrollo sin experiencia. no tengo tiempo para una incorporación lenta y bucles de cumplimiento interminables. Tienen que ofrecer funciones ahora, no después de que Meta se ponga en contacto con ellos.

Esta es la realidad a la que se enfrentan muchos equipos:

  • Semanas de espera: El proceso de aprobación del acceso a la API puede llevar varias semanas, lo que retrasa las hojas de ruta de desarrollo.

  • Sin acceso a perfiles personales: La mayoría de los casos de uso requieren extraer datos tanto de cuentas personales como profesionales, pero la Graph API es restringido únicamente a los perfiles Business y Creator.

  • Control limitado: Incluso después de obtener acceso, las aplicaciones suelen estar limitadas en cuanto a los datos que pueden extraer, con qué frecuencia y en qué circunstancias.

  • No hay soluciones alternativas: Si algo se rompe -límites de tarifa, revocación de acceso, revocación de usuario- su aplicación se queda sin plan B.

Esta rigidez es la razón por la que la mayoría de los desarrolladores recurren a API alternativas como la integración unificada de Unipile, que ofrece los mismos datos de perfil sin los cuellos de botella administrativos.

Integra la mensajería de Instagram con Unipile

Integración de Instagram DM en la interfaz de la aplicación

Sincronizar el historial completo de conversaciones en todas las cuentas conectadas

Una vez conectada una cuenta, Unipile extrae automáticamente mensajes históricos y en tiempo real de Instagram (DMs), LinkedIn, WhatsApp, Gmail, etc. Puedes:

  • Recuperar conversaciones anteriores

  • Mostrar todas las cadenas de mensajes por contacto

  • Filtrar por plataforma, cuenta o estado

  • Respuestas instantáneas en todos los canales

Sus usuarios ya no necesitan saltar entre pestañas. Obtendrán una Centro de comunicación de 360totalmente sincronizado y rico en contexto.

Convierte los mensajes en acción con las secuencias de Instagram

Una vez que tus usuarios sincronizan su bandeja de entrada de Instagram con Unipile, pueden ir más allá de la simple mensajería y crear secuencias personalizadas y automatizadas directamente dentro de tu producto.

Ya sea enviando un DM tras una nueva conexión, haciendo un seguimiento tres días después con otro mensaje o asignando una respuesta a un compañero de equipo, estos flujos de trabajo ayudan a crear conversaciones coherentes y significativas en Instagram.

Automatización más inteligente con secuencias multicanal

¿Por qué limitar a sus usuarios a una única plataforma cuando la divulgación hoy en día es multitáctil por naturaleza? Con Unipile, puede combinar fácilmente Instagram acciones con otros canales para construir secuencias de interacción entre plataformas.

Por ejemplo, sus usuarios pueden:

Esta orquestación sin fisuras es posible gracias a API unificada de Unipileque te permite controlar Instagram, LinkedIn, WhatsApp e incluso el correo electrónico desde una única capa lógica dentro de tu aplicación.

¿Cuál es el resultado? Un recorrido del usuario más natural, mayores índices de respuesta y un valor significativamente mayor aportado a través de su plataforma.

Centraliza la mensajería de Instagram en tu aplicación con Unipile

Recuperar los datos del perfil de Instagram es sólo el principio. Con API unificada de Unipilepuedes ir un paso más allá: sincroniza y gestiona las conversaciones de Instagram directamente en tu plataforma.

Tanto si estás creando un CRM, un sistema de difusión o una herramienta de captación de candidatos, disponer de una bandeja de entrada unificada con mensajes de todos los canales clave, incluido Instagram, cambia las reglas del juego.

Crea una bandeja de entrada nativa de Instagram en tu CRM o ATS

Gracias a la API de Unipile, es fácil integrar un panel de mensajería en su interfaz de usuario. Puede permitir que los usuarios:

  • Leer y responder a Instagram DMs directamente desde su software

  • Etiquetar conversaciones o asignarlas a miembros del equipo

  • Activar automatizaciones (por ejemplo, pasar a la fase de tramitación cuando se responda)

  • Ver actividad anterior: Comentarios de LinkedIn, intercambios de WhatsApp, hilos de correo electrónico

Esto transforma su software en una verdadera plataforma de participación omnicanal, reduciendo la fricción e impulsando la productividad.

API de mensajería de Instagram: Puntos finales clave de un vistazo

Unipile ofrece una API limpia y fácil de usar para los desarrolladores para gestionar conversaciones y perfiles de Instagram en tu aplicación. Estas son las rutas esenciales:

POST /api/v1/mensajes Enviar un mensaje de Instagram (texto, imagen, voz)
GET /api/v1/chats Recuperar todos los hilos de mensajes IG
POST /api/v1/webhooks Suscribirse a eventos como nuevo mensaje, respuesta, reacción

Por qué los editores de software prefieren Unipile a las Meta API

Velocidad, simplicidad y soporte: eso es lo que aporta Unipile a tu integración con Instagram en comparación con las API oficiales de Meta.

Criterios Meta API Unipile
Hora de integrarse Semanas o meses 2-3 días
Esfuerzo de desarrollo Alta Bajo (REST + SDKs)
Mantenimiento Manual Totalmente gestionado
Acceso a las prestaciones Parcial (previa aprobación) Completo, al instante
Ayuda Sólo autoservicio Equipo técnico especializado
Criterios Meta API Unipile
Hora de integrarse Semanas/meses 2-3 días
Esfuerzo de desarrollo Alta Bajo (REST + SDKs)
Mantenimiento Manual Totalmente gestionado
Acceso a las prestaciones Parcial (previa aprobación) Lleno, ahora
Ayuda Sólo autoservicio Equipo técnico especializado

Integra la mensajería de Instagram en tu aplicación con la API de Unipile

  1. Crea tu Cuenta Unipile
  2. Conectar la cuenta de Instagram a través del flujo alojado
  3. Utiliza /chats y /messages puntos finales para enviar/recibir DMs

Registrarse en Unipile

Acceder al panel de control

Accede a tu espacio de trabajo y gestiona tus cuentas conectadas.

Panel de control de Unipile que muestra las cuentas operativas de LinkedIn, WhatsApp, Gmail e Instagram API.

Conectar una cuenta de Instagram con Unipile

Para autenticar una cuenta de Instagram, los usuarios deben facilitar su Nombre de usuario y contraseña de Instagram directamente. Actualmente, el inicio de sesión a través de las credenciales de Facebook no es compatible con este flujo.

Cómo autenticarse

Utilice una solicitud POST a la API de Unipile para conectar la cuenta. Esto también se puede hacer a través de uno de los métodos SDK disponibles.

Vincular una cuenta de Instagram
    
curl --request POST
     --url https://{YOUR_DSN}/api/v1/accounts
     --header 'X-API-KEY: {YOUR_ACCESS_TOKEN}''
     --header 'accept: application/json'
     --header 'content-type: application/json'
     --data "
{
  "provider": "INSTAGRAM",
  "nombre de usuario": "unipile",
  "contraseña": "********'
}
'
    
  

Gestión de los puntos de verificación 2FA

Cuando se activa la autenticación de dos factores en una cuenta de Instagram, Unipile devolverá un estado 202 Aceptado con un objeto de comprobación.

    
{
  "objeto": "Punto de control",
  "account_id": "098dez89d",
  "punto de control": {
    "tipo": "2FA"
  }
}
    
  

En este caso, se inicia un nuevo intento de autenticación. Este intento dura 5 minutos y los puntos de control deben resolverse en este periodo de tiempo.

Completar la verificación 2FA

Para resolver un desafío de autenticación de dos factores (2FA), envíe un POST al punto de control dedicado de Unipile. Utilice la función account_id recibido del intento de conexión inicial y proporcionar el código enviado por Instagram.

    
curl --request POST
     --url https://{YOUR_DSN}/api/v1/accounts/checkpoint
     --header 'X-API-KEY: {YOUR_ACCESS_TOKEN}''
     --header 'accept: application/json'
     --header 'content-type: application/json'
     --data "
{
  "provider": "INSTAGRAM",
  "account_id": "098dez89d",
  "code": "******'
}
'
    
  

No pierda el tiempo de espera

Tenga en cuenta que sólo dispone de 5 minutos para completar el proceso de validación 2FA. Si se excede este límite de tiempo, su primer intento devolverá un 408 Request Timeout, y cualquier otro reintento resultará en un 400 Bad Request, lo que significa que la sesión ha expirado y debe ser reiniciada desde el principio.

Funciones de Instagram para su aplicación

Enviar mensajes
    
curl --request POST
     --url https://{YOUR_DSN}/api/v1/chats/9f9uio56sopa456s/messages
     --header 'X-API-KEY: {YOUR_ACCESS_TOKEN}'
     --header 'accept: application/json'
     --header 'content-type: multipart/form-data'
     --form 'text=Hola mundo !'
    
  

Utiliza la ruta POST /mensajes para enviar mensajes de texto, imagen o voz a través de Instagram, directamente desde tu CRM o herramienta de difusión.
Enviar mensajes >

Historial de sincronización
    
curl --request GET
     --url https://api1.unipile.com:13111/api/v1/chats/chat_id/sync
     --header 'accept: application/json'
    
  

Extrae todo el historial de chat de cualquier cuenta de Instagram conectada, manteniendo tu plataforma siempre actualizada.
Historial de sincronización >

Funciones de Instagram

instagram api

Conexión a la cuenta

Mensajes

Webhooks

Hosted Auth: marca blanca para conectar a sus usuarios finales ✓
Custom auth: conectar usuario con credenciales, cookies, su extensión chrome ✓
Enviar y responder mensajes ✓
Lista de mensajes, chats y asistentes ✓
Enviar notas de voz ✓
Lista Reacciones ✓
Leer recibos ✓
Enviar archivos adjuntos ✓
Recibir archivos adjuntos ✓
Estado de la cuenta ✓
Nuevo mensaje ✓
Nueva reacción / lectura / evento ✓
Conexión a la cuenta
✓
Hosted Auth: marca blanca para conectar a sus usuarios finales
✓
Custom auth: conectar usuario con credenciales, cookies, su extensión chrome
Mensajes
✓
Enviar y responder mensajes
✓
Lista de mensajes, chats y asistentes
✓
Historial de sincronización
✓
Lista Reacciones
✓
Leer recibos
✓
Enviar archivos adjuntos
✓
Recibir archivos adjuntos
Webhooks
✓
Estado de la cuenta
✓
Nuevo mensaje
✓
Nueva reacción / lectura / evento

Asistencia para la integración y recursos para la API de Instagram

1 Icono

Llamada de integración
Consiga una reunión a petición con nuestros fundadores (Director Técnico y Director General) para alinearse en la estrategia técnica y de producto.

1 Icono

Llamada de integración
Consiga una reunión a petición con nuestros fundadores (Director Técnico y Director General) para alinearse en la estrategia técnica y de producto.

Icono de entregabilidad

Conectar con la asistencia en directo
Nuestra asistencia en directo está a su disposición antes, durante y después de la integración, garantizándole orientación en cada paso sin coste adicional.

Icono de entregabilidad

Conectar con la asistencia en directo
Nuestra asistencia en directo está a su disposición antes, durante y después de la integración, garantizándole orientación en cada paso sin coste adicional.

Asistencia específica durante la integración

Nuestro equipo de asistencia está con usted en cada paso del camino, antes, durante y después de la integración, para garantizar una experiencia perfecta. Estamos aquí para ofrecerte asistencia en tiempo real y ayudarte a evitar contratiempos y costes adicionales.

Recursos completos para desarrolladores

Nuestra API incluye documentación detallada y código de ejemplo para simplificar la integración. Estos recursos están diseñados para mejorar las capacidades de su aplicación, haciendo que el proceso de envío de mensajes y otros sea más fluido y eficiente.

Actualizaciones y mantenimiento continuos

Con actualizaciones proactivas y un mantenimiento regular, nuestra API se mantiene alineada con los últimos estándares y mejoras de Instagram, garantizando un rendimiento constante y minimizando cualquier posible tiempo de inactividad.

Preguntas frecuentes

¿A qué datos puedo acceder con la API del perfil de Instagram?

Con la Meta Official API, puedes recuperar la biografía pública de un usuario, su imagen de perfil, el número de seguidores, su nombre de usuario y la URL vinculada. Con Unipile, puedes sincronizar el historial de mensajería, listar todos los chats y enviar un nuevo mensaje. 

¿Es la API Instagram de Unipile compatible con DMA?

Sí. Nuestra API está diseñada de acuerdo con la Ley de Mercados Digitales (DMA). Sólo proporcionamos interoperabilidad para la mensajería y no almacenamos ni extraemos perfiles de usuario. Tenga en cuenta que Unipile no es un Meta Partner, y que nuestra solución se centra exclusivamente en casos de uso de mensajería seguros y conformes a la ley.

¿Existen límites o condiciones al utilizar Unipile con plataformas Meta?

Sí. Los clientes deben respetar siempre las Condiciones de servicio de Meta. Esto significa evitar el spam, la automatización masiva o el scraping no autorizado. La API sólo debe utilizarse para escenarios de mensajería legítimos, como la atención al cliente, la comunicación en equipo o las interacciones con los usuarios, actuando de forma responsable y dentro de las normas de Meta.

¿Puedo utilizarlo con cuentas personales de Instagram?

Sí. A diferencia de la Graph API, Unipile funciona tanto con perfiles personales como empresariales.

¿Cómo autentico a los usuarios de forma segura?

Unipile ofrece OAuth, flujos de inicio de sesión alojados o formularios de marca blanca con credenciales cifradas.

¿Puedo combinar Instagram con datos de LinkedIn o de correo electrónico?

Absolutamente. Unipile está diseñado para la sincronización multicanal: Instagram, LinkedIn, Gmail, Outlook, WhatsApp, etc.

¿Cuánto tarda la integración con Instagram?

Normalmente en 2 días. La documentación completa y los SDK están disponibles en desarrollador.unipile.com.

También le puede interesar

Extensión de LinkedIn para Chrome vs Integración API

Extensión de LinkedIn para Chrome vs Integración API

LinkedIn se ha convertido en un canal fundamental para las plataformas de CRM, ATS y difusión. Los equipos esperan poder acceder a información sobre perfiles, conversaciones en bandejas de entrada y datos de participación directamente desde el software que utilizan a diario. Muchos proveedores empiezan añadiendo una extensión de LinkedIn para Chrome porque ofrece una forma rápida de...

leer más
es_ESES